About Daum:
In 1878, Jean Daum set up a workshop in the Lorrain region of France, and the works he created there led him to become known as one of the fathers of modern glassmaking. From Art Nouveau to the Decorative Arts movements, Daum has been at the forefront, working with leading artists of the times. Each new generation of the Daum dynasty adds to the company's anthology, whether through creative or technical contributions.
